But - if you're running three factions which want a cruiser, you'll have 9000 zen (without considering sale weekends like this) cost, which already is SSE, and "only" 30 bucks more will net you some variability in build, a couple of consoles for a set, two more starship masteries if they fit your playstyle, two more admiralty cards if you need them, the ability to kitbash "your" look onto the ship. (It's the same if you only run one faction, also 3000 zen more for aforementioned benefits, only that they are a higher percentage of what you already paid. If you play two factions though, you lose out).
Not that 3000 more zen ain't quite some cash, but the marginal costs are really shrinking here.

Every release like Artifacts has new ships somewhere close around it (if not on the date). Cryptic doesn't release large amounts of content without a way of capitalizing on the interest it generates. That's how this F2P MMO works, it's a very well established pattern.

The exchange is near the vendors on the 'north' side of Earth Spacedock, going by the map, or in the building at Starfleet Academy on the east side of the map (the section where everyone is queued up, south of the bartenders) - bank and mail services are at the same area, so you may need to maneuver a little to see the exchange.
